Certifications:

Cera-Met is qualified with major aerospace and defense contractors such as Raytheon, Collins Aerospace, Pratt & Whitney, Lockheed Martin, Meggitt Control Systems, General Dynamics, and others. Cera-Met also maintains NADCAP accreditations for special processes such as Heat Treating, Non-Destructive Testing, Materials Testing, and Welding.  These NADCAP certifications ensure that Cera-Met's parts processing is performed according to the highest industry standards required by the aerospace industry.  Cera-Met has also expanded its NDT accreditation to now include DDA Radiography in efforts to mitigate the increasing cost of X-Ray film to prevent any surcharge to our customer's parts.  See below for our certifications.
